The former Senator has trouble running at home after being in NYC for a decade…..
Republicans outnumber Democrats by 48 percent to 32 percent in Nebraska, where Kerrey was governor before serving two Senate terms from 1989 to 2001. Also, pro-Republican super-PAC attack ads are claiming he forgot his roots after spending a decade in New York City. Further, President Barack Obama isn’t popular here, which also is a drag on his candidacy.
“All taken together, it’s a tough race,” said Kerrey, 68, who lamented that he has been unable to raise much money from the types of donors who get behind an expected victor. “At the moment, it’s not likely that anybody who’s going to contribute to me says: ‘I’m going to contribute to him because I think he’s going to win.’
